Questions & Answers
Q: Does the Quran promote enmity between Jews and Muslims?
No, the Quran doesn't encourage fighting Jews, it recognizes natural enmity but emphasizes peaceful resolutions and coexistence.
Q: How does the Quran view the relationship between Muslims, Jews, and Christians?
The Quran acknowledges potential conflicts but emphasizes love and peaceful coexistence, calling for understanding and harmony among different faiths.
Q: How should Muslims respond to conflicts like the one between Palestine and Israel?
Muslims should strive for peace, following the Quran's guidance to resolve conflicts peacefully and avoid unnecessary enmity against any group, including Jews.
Q: What is the overall message regarding Jews in the Quran?
The Quran recognizes historical tensions but promotes peaceful coexistence, emphasizing understanding and respectful dialogue rather than hostility and conflict.
Summary & Key Takeaways
-
A non-Muslim tourist in India questions the Quran's stance on Jews and Muslims as enemies.
-
Dr. Zakir Naik clarifies that Quran doesn't advocate fighting Jews but highlights natural enmity.
-
He emphasizes on peaceful coexistence and understanding rather than conflict.
